Monopoly Investigation
London, Apr. 22. The House of Commona to- night approved the setting up of an Independent commit. aton to investigate complaints about monopolies in Industry,
It had also invested Minis- ters with new powers to im- pose sanctions on monopolies found to operate ngainst the public interest.-Router. ************

Washington, Apr. 22. The Senate approved today a bill to set up a US$150,000,000 fund intended to aid in the re- babilitation of the textile industry | of Japan.-Associated Press.

Ottawa, Apr. 22..
The Canadian › Foreign Exchange Control Board's annual report, tabled in the House of Commons here today, discussed the prospects of a con- tinuation of Canadian credits to European countries.
